Complement Component Activity Test

Minnesota rates for HCPCS 86161

This blood test measures the functional activity of one specific protein within the complement system, a group of immune proteins that normally work together to fight infection and clear damaged cells. It is used to help investigate certain autoimmune diseases, recurrent infections, or unexplained inflammation. A low result can indicate that this particular protein is being used up faster than it can be replaced, or that a person was born with a shortage of it.

How much does Complement Component Activity Test cost?

$12.02

Typical negotiated rate. In Minnesota,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$12.02 for this service. The price depends on where it is billed: about $12.02 from a physician practice, and about $31.62 from a hospital or other facility. The two figures are alternatives, not parts of one bill.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 6 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
